    Need help identifying this boat.

    I doubt this is a Starcraft. Bow cap is not correct. Transom corner caps were not welded on, on Starcraft. Also, corner caps would have had a large "star" cast in the top. And transom handles we cast in the transom caps. And the seats look a bit off. Sure, not all models were the same, but...

  17. roscoe

    Hot water heater

    On demand heats the water at the point of use . So a heater, usually electric for convenience sake, in every room with a faucet. Tankless, simply replaces your current water heater with a super fast ( high btu ) heater. Mine is gas, 174,000 btu. Btu size has to be high enough for the number...
